Latin
Alternative forms
- witta, wȳta
Etymology
Borrowed from Old English wīte.
Pronunciation
- (Classical) IPA(key): /ˈu̯iː.ta/, [ˈu̯iːt̪ä]
- (Ecclesiastical) IPA(key): /ˈvi.ta/, [ˈviːt̪ä]
Noun
wīta f (genitive wītae); first declension (Medieval Latin)
- a fine, an amercement, a mulct (a pecuniary penalty)
- a vendetta, a feud

Old English
Alternative forms
- weota
- wieta
- wiota
Etymology
From Proto-West Germanic *witō. Cognate with Old Frisian wita, Old Saxon *wito (attested in giwito “witness”), and Old High German wizzo. Equivalent to witan + -a.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/ˈwi.tɑ/
Noun
wita m
- wise person; (especially in compounds) knower
- advisor

Derived terms
- ġewita (“witness”)
- unwita (“idiot”)
- ūþwita (“philosopher”)
- witena ġemōt (“king's council”)
